  • Abstract:

    When a finite statement in discrete maths is being extended to its infinite analogue, a useful method for brushing details under the rug is to say that we "use a standard compactness argument". In this talk, I will try to outline the basic structure of these arguments using many examples, give some idea for the underlying machinery (the Compactness Theorem from first-order logic), and if time permits � give some settings in which these proofs don't work.
